Those who are familiar with the annual passholder program know that there are several different tiers for the passes with various different blackout dates, benefits, etc. — We opted for the Gold passes, which have just two different weeks of blackout dates throughout the year and no water park admission (which is okay for us). So exciting that parking is included (that, alone, saves $20 a visit) and the Photopass Memory Memory Maker. Oh my goodness — We LOVE this Photopass feature and use it SO SO much! First, it is fantastic to be able to snag a quick family picture and the convenience of having the Photopass photographers just immediately scan it to download to your magicband is awesome!
